Top SEO Tools, for the Real Estate Industry

1. Google Analytics
Google Analytics stands out as a tool for monitoring aspects of your websites performance. It allows you to keep track of traffic, user interactions and engagement metrics. By setting up goals and events you can monitor user actions on your site, such as submitting a contact form or browsing property listings. For real estate professionals Google Analytics offers data to enhance strategies and improve their presence.

2. Google Search Console
Google Search Console is another tool for evaluating your SEO performance. It provides insights into how your site appears in search results by offering data on clicks, impressions and average ranking position. Additionally you can use it to identify and resolve issues like crawl errors, broken links and mobile usability concerns. For real estate agents this tool is crucial for managing a Google Business Profile in the real estate sector and ensuring that property listings are correctly indexed.

3. SEMrush and Ahrefs
SEMrush and Ahrefs are SEO tools that offer insights into your websites performance. SEMrush provides features such, as keyword tracking backlink analysis and site audits while Ahrefs specializes in analysis and content research.
Both tools are essential, for an estate digital marketing expert seeking to gain an advantage in SEO. Effectively monitor progress.

4. Moz Pro
Another tool for tracking SEO performance is Moz Pro. It provides features like keyword research, site audits and analysis of link building. Mozs tools are designed to help you grasp your SEO metrics better and make educated decisions to enhance your real estate SEO strategies.

Key Metrics to Keep an Eye On

Organic Traffic
Organic traffic refers to visitors who land on your website through search results. Monitoring traffic is crucial as it reflects the effectiveness of your SEO efforts in attracting visitors to your site. Tools such as Google Analytics can assist you in tracking changes in traffic over time and evaluating the impact of your SEO strategies.

Keyword Rankings
Tracking keyword rankings helps you understand how well your site performs for search queries. By monitoring your rankings you can pinpoint which keywords are driving traffic and which ones require optimization. Regularly checking your keyword positions ensures that you remain competitive, in search results.

Click Through Rates (CTR)
CTR measures the percentage of users who click on your link after encountering it in search results.
Monitoring the click through rate (CTR) is important, for understanding how effectively your listings attract users and can motivate you to improve your SEO content.

Common. Solutions

Managing Data Overload
The abundance of data available can be overwhelming to navigate. Concentrate on the metrics that align with your SEO objectives and utilize filtering and segmentation tools to handle data efficiently. Prioritize insights to prevent being overwhelmed by information.

Ensuring Data Accuracy
Regularly checking your tracking setups for errors or inconsistencies is crucial, for data collection. Confirm that your Google Analytics and Search Console configurations are correct and ensure that tracking codes are properly implemented across all pages of your website.

Correctly Interpreting Metrics
Interpreting SEO metrics effectively requires a grasp of what they represent. How they influence overall performance. Utilize context and benchmarks when assessing metrics avoiding decisions based on data points. Combining metrics provides a view of your SEO progress.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s);

What are the key metrics to measure for real estate SEO?

The essential metrics to track include traffic, keyword rankings, click through rates (CTR) bounce rates and conversion rates. These metrics offer insights, into how your website is performing and how users are engaging with it.

How does Google Analytics support real estate SEO monitoring?

Google Analytics assists in monitoring traffic, user behavior patterns and conversions. It provides data for evaluating the success of your SEO strategies and improving the performance of your website.

What role does Google Search Console play in assessing SEO performance?

Google Search Console provides information on how your site performs in search results, such as clicks, impressions and average position. Additionally it helps identify issues, like crawl errors and mobile usability problems that may impact your sites search visibility.

How should I utilize SEMrush and Ahrefs to monitor my SEO progress effectively?

SEMrush and Ahrefs offer a range of tools, for tracking SEO performance, such as monitoring keywords analyzing backlinks and conducting competitor research. These features help you keep an eye on your websites performance and stay competitive.

What are some obstacles encountered in SEO monitoring and what strategies can be employed to address them?

Common challenges, in SEO tracking include dealing with data ensuring the accuracy of data collection and correctly interpreting metrics. To overcome these hurdles focus on metrics that matter most to your goals and regularly review your tracking setups.
